If by "forcing you to use their services", you mean buying PS+ to play online, I want you to fully understand what that means. 

All the stuff that PS+ members had exclusively for PS3, are free and automatically yours for PS4 (Automatic updates, cloud saves, things like that). Whereas the things that were free are now not (online play, and that's literally it). 

So they traded one service for many. And the amount of services you get free outnumber the one you have to pay to have (online play) by a lot I think, or at least quite a few. The only reason people are bothered by that is that it was originally free, it is the most used service (online play), and they usually overlook the fact that the other services are now free and automatic for everyone. 

Don't get me wrong, I'm not exactly trying to change your mind about it or wtv. I just want people to fully realize what Sony did and not focus on the "bad" without actually considering the "good". 

And personally, I don't believe Sony will do what you say they will (where you say they will be indistinguishable from M$ in 2 years). Why? No reason other than hope. I'm the optimist. That and Sony has always been my company. Again, don't get me wrong. I call myself a fanboy, but I do still watch them and won't tolerate BS. If they truly are indistinguishable in 2 years, I won't buy their products/services anymore. Simple as that. 

I just think they are knocking this generation's launch out of the park. Whether that will stay as time goes on, I don't know, but again, I'm hopeful. 

Plus, I just don't see how anyone can complain about being forced to pay for PS+ to play online. I just don't. I have said it before, and I will say it again. I bought a year long subscription to PS+ 4 months ago for $50. I have over $100 in free games already. That I keep, pretty much forever. Yes, I can't play them if I'm not a PS+ member, but at the same time, they pretty much are acting like that whole "free games every month" thing will always be a "thing". 

So, as far as I am concerned, PS+ is more than worth it. I expect to have over $300 worth of games by the time a year has fully passed (all for PS3 and PS vita of course, I doubt PS4 will get free games until a few months after launch). 

So I would have gotten $300 worth of games for $50, and been able to play online. That is Steam Sale level savings. It literally rivals those sales. Obviously you don't get to choose the games, but at the same time, they aren't shitty games. Uncharted 3? Hitman: Absolution? Shadow of Colossus and ICO? Great Great games.
